nickf wrote:My lightning crank
Non driveside arm-153g
Driveside w/ 110bcd spider- 226
Built with extralite MC rings- 492
30mm spindle w/ a wide spindle. Will fit a standard 68mm bsa shell with their bb.
Another vote for Lightning. I have had three cranks on three bikes, my current has been run for about 7 years now with an old Quarq Cinqo power meter. I *think* the new Quarq for Specialized should work as the interface is the same. The SRM for Specialized will work per other threads here on WW.
Lightnings are crazy light. The ceramic bottom bracket options from Lightning last as long as anything out there getting years of use riding in all sorts of weather. I'm a fan as long as you Loctite the lockring on the NDS in place.

Lightning is the lightest with a removable spider.
Easton EC90 and Thm M3 are pretty much equal for 2nd. An aftermarket spider for Easton to fit 5 bolt rings is soon to be available.
